When calibrating a nitrogen MFC (10sccm), can I record the time when the bubble passes the 10ml mark and divide it? If it takes exactly 60 seconds to pass the 10ml mark, is it 10sccm?
1 answer-
The most common method for calibrating a gas flow rate using the Manual Bubble Flowmeter involves using a timer to measure the time required for a bubble to pass through a specific marked volume. If the bubble passes the 10 mL mark in 60 seconds, the flow rate is measured as 10 standard cubic centimeters per minute (sccm).

Can I used this 20433-U in below condition? Gas : CO2+H2 (3:1) Flow rate : 100-2,000 mL/min Max Pressure : 0.5 bar-g and what's about size of tube?
1 answer-
This item is suitable for use with room air, argon/methane, carbon dioxide, helium, hydrogen, and nitrogen. The tubing should have an ID of 3/16 inches, see product Z765228. The optimal pressure is listed at 20 psi or 1.4 bar. However, this unit has an approximate flow rate of 20mL to 1000mL per minute.

what material is the 100 ML 20433-U Soap film flowmeter is made of ? Glass or plastic resin?
1 answer-
The tube is made of glass. The bubble flow meter will measure up to 100 ml. Generally, it is connected to the detector of the GC with a piece of tubing.

What do I use to fill the squeeze bulb for Bubble Meter, Product No. 20433-U ?
1 answer-
You can use Snoop Product No. 20434 as the bubble solution and only fill the squeeze bulb about half full.
